Police hunt for burglar who broke out of prison

-

A BURGLAR has gone on the run after breaking out of prison.

Simon Kierans, 33, absconded from HMP Kirkham prison, near Preston, on Thursday.

Formerly of Industry Street, Rochdale, he was sentenced to two-and-a-half years in prison after being convicted of burglary and making false representa­tions.

He has links to Lancashire and Greater Manchester.

Kierans is white, 5ft 9in, slim, with brown hair and blue eyes.

He has a tattoo on his left leg of the name ‘Paddy’, as well as scars on his nose, right eyebrow, head and right upper arm.

Anyone with informatio­n is advised not to approach him, but contact police immediatel­y.

A Lancashire Police spokesman, said: “We are appealing for informatio­n leading to the arrest of Simon Kierans.

“Kierans is wanted after absconding from HMP Kirkham.

“If you see Kierans, do not approach him, but instead contact police.”
